20090063126 | Validation of the consistency of automatic terminology translation - A method of determining the consistency of training data for a machine translation system is disclosed. The method includes receiving a signal indicative of a source language corpus and a target language corpus. A textual string is extracted from the source language corpus. The textual string is aligned with the target language corpus to identify a translation for the textual string from the target language corpus. A consistency index is calculated based on a relationship between the textual string from the source language corpus and the translation. An indication of the consistency index is stored on a tangible medium. | 03-05-2009 |
20100076746 | COMPUTERIZED STATISTICAL MACHINE TRANSLATION WITH PHRASAL DECODER - A computerized system for performing statistical machine translation with a phrasal decoder is provided. The system may include a phrasal decoder trained prior to run-time on a monolingual parallel corpus, the monolingual parallel corpus including a machine translation output of source language documents of a bilingual parallel corpus and a corresponding target human translation output of the source language documents, to thereby learn mappings between the machine translation output and the target human translation output. The system may further include a statistical machine translation engine configured to receive a translation input and to produce a raw machine translation output, at run-time. The phrasal decoder may be configured to process the raw machine translation output, and to produce a corrected translation output based on the learned mappings for display on a display associated with the system. | 03-25-2010 |
20100082324 | REPLACING TERMS IN MACHINE TRANSLATION - A system described herein includes a receiver component that receives an output translation from a machine translation system, wherein the output translation is in a target language and is based at least in part upon an input to the machine translation system in a source language, and wherein the input to the machine translation system includes a first term in the source language and the output translation includes a second term in the target language that corresponds to the first term. The system additionally includes a replacer component in communication with the receiver component that accesses a dictionary of term correspondences, wherein the dictionary of term correspondences includes an indication that the input first term in the source language is desirably translated to a third term in the target language, and wherein the replacer component is configured to automatically replace the second term with the third term to modify the output translation. | 04-01-2010 |
